OK

Sorry I have not been around much last couple of days, I just dropped into the office real quick and wanted to check in

 I hope you can all understand I am very busy - the last three days I have been moving furniture and setting all my equipment up over at the new office space - my wife and I and our oldest son have been working long days to get this place ready. In the morning I am flying out to the west coast for meetings - I will try to be available by phone when possible. I wont be doing much email customer service over the weekend.

but I will answer some of the questions I have seen posted


1) When I get back I will take some pics of the new office space with my wife's camera this place is huge compared to office I am moving out of ! and my iphone camera would not do it justice
2) Where are we at with everything is what people want to know and I don't blame you..

ASICS have been in fabrication for some weeks now,

The board design and PCB layout is currently taking place, I have two of the best engineering and layout firms in California working on this , and it will be spectacular

These companies do serious manufacturing level stuff for the medical, telecommunications industry and the military

it will be top notch stuff but it takes some time -  we are getting close.

When the board design is completed it does not take long to fab the PCBs and get the boards assembled. The assembly house that I use - I have been working with since May - they have assembled hundreds of boards for me and they are one of the best out there. I can have all 1000 boards assembled in 5 days. (technically I could have them assembled in 24-48 hours but the costs would be astronomical, I typically use their 5 day service)


I hope this gives you something to chew on
